Nuance Mix NLU: A Foundation for Conversational Applications

Nuance Mix NLU stands as a cornerstone for many Conversational AI projects. Its ability to interpret user utterances within various channels (text, voice) has empowered businesses to develop effective chatbots and virtual assistants.

  • Omnichannel Support: Nuance Mix NLU functions across diverse channels, providing flexibility in user interactions.
  • Industry Expertise: Nuance brings years of experience in speech recognition and NLU, offering a robust solution.
  • Customization: The platform allows developers to tailor the NLU engine to specific industry needs and terminology. But they might have scalability issues.

Disadvantages of Nuance Mix NLU:

  • Limited Natural Language Understanding: Nuance Mix NLU often struggles with accurately understanding and interpreting user input, leading to frustrating user experiences and decreased effectiveness.
  • Complex Development Process: Building and deploying conversational AI with Nuance Mix NLU can be cumbersome and time-consuming, requiring specialized skills and expertise.v
  • Lack of Scalability: As businesses scale and the volume of interactions increases, Nuance Mix NLU may struggle to keep up with demand, leading to performance issues and scalability challenges.
  • Limited Customization Options: Nuance Mix NLU offers limited customization options, making it difficult for businesses to tailor conversational experiences to their unique needs and requirements.

Nuance Mix NLU vs. SeaChat: Choosing the Right Tool

The ideal platform for your Conversational AI project depends on your specific needs:

  • Nuance Mix NLU might be a good choice if:
    • You have existing investments in the Nuance ecosystem, such as on Genesys Cloud.
    • A balance between natural language understanding and control over specific responses is desired.
  • SeaChat could be a strong contender if:
    • Natural conversation flow and ease of development are top priorities.
    • You’re looking for a future-proof solution with high scalability potential.
    • You’re open to exploring the latest advancements in LLM technology.
